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Work on account teams for multiple clients, including leading more complex digital content projects with the support of the account lead
  • Anticipate client needs, as well as internal team needs, on a daily basis
  • Contribute to the development of digital content strategies for account teams, support progress towards key metrics and broader campaign goals, utilizing innovative tactics that drive high engagement and move people to action
  • Develop content calendars and manage the production of content for a variety of digital channels, with a strong focus on social media
  • Communicate regularly with clients on status, timeline, budget, deliverables, campaign performance, and competitive intelligence analysis
  • Manage third-party vendors as needed, including website development, freelance designers, advertisers, and video production teams
  • Help build client capacity through training on digital tools and trends
  • Develop training for RALLY internal staff on digital tools and best practices
  • Support business development, draft proposals, and participate in pitch meetings as needed
  • Monitor digital and cultural trends, current events, and mobilization opportunities across accounts

Requirements

  • 3–5 years of experience in digital communications, social media content creation, or a related field
  • Strong writing, editing, and verbal communication skills
  • Proven ability to thrive in a fast-paced, collaborative agency or client-service environment
  • Experience developing and managing social media content and strategy across platforms, including writing, visual content creation, scheduling, publishing, and community management
  • Proficiency with tools such as Google Workspace, Canva or Adobe Express, Microsoft Office Suite, and other web-based platforms
  • Familiarity with TikTok, Instagram Reels, Snapchat, YouTube, or Twitch—and an understanding of what content performs well on each
  • Ability to analyze performance metrics and apply insights to strengthen campaigns
  • Familiarity with large language models (LLMs) and generative AI tools, including their use for content creation and editing with high standards of clarity and accuracy
  • Strong organizational skills and the ability to manage multiple projects and deadlines simultaneously
  • Ability to translate complex issues into engaging, accessible digital content

Preferred

  • Experience in influencer marketing, coalition engagement, or training others in digital communications
  • A background in issue advocacy or experience using digital tools to advance progressive causes
